It covers up to 25 users and provides dedicated customer support and advanced reporting features. QuickBooks Desktop Assisted Payroll is not available in Indiana or Wyoming. It is included in the base subscription for QuickBooks Desktop Enterprise Diamond; $1 per employee per pay period. If you file taxes in more than one state, each additional state is currently $12/month.

Your cloud hosting provider will provide you with the Remote Desktop connection application (also known as RDP) to access QuickBooks cloud environment. RDP application is commonly used to access applications and resources on a remote server, including QuickBooks hosted on the cloud. When signing up for QuickBooks Online, it only gives options for paying monthly. However, once you’ve signed up, navigate to your account settings, and you can switch to annual billing to save 10%. All Online plans include receipt capture, QuickBooks support and more than 650 app integrations with apps such as PayPal, Square and Shopify. QuickBooks Desktop is more traditional accounting software that you download and install on your computer, while QuickBooks Online is cloud-based accounting software you access through the internet. For the Desktop version, you pay an annual fee starting at $1,922 per year, and the cloud-based option starts at $15 per month.
